Looks like October

According to this posting at Engadget Mobile, it looks like October will be the month that GSM versions of the 700w & 700p show up for Cingular. It appears that Cingular has either requested a more refined form factor or Palm has decided to remove the external antenna stub. The 'Lennon' model will be the 700w and the 'Nitro' model will be the 700p.
I guess the real question becomes what kind of data capabilities for the 700p model? HSDPA? UMTS? EDGE? GPRS? Recently a Palm executive claimed that it would be a challenge to make a 700p for GSM as HSDPA/UMTS would allow for simultaneous data & voice transmissions, something the Palm OS cannot handle well because of its single-threaded origins (and the same reason Palm GSM devices have yet to support WiFi as an integrated solution).
